Full Job Description

Reporting to the WinthropLIFE Program Director, the Employability Assistant supports the WinthropLIFE program and students, is responsible for daily greenhouse operations, and provides transportation for students to off-campus employment sites.

  • Provides coaching to students by modeling job tasks and assessing performance quality.
  • Transports students to off-campus employment sites using university or personal vehicle.
  • Supervises greenhouse planting, watering, fertilizing, pest control and harvesting of plants.
  • Monitors and adjusts temperature, humidity and lighting to ensure optimal greenhouse conditions.
  • Manages resources by controlling water, fertilizer and soil.
  • Manages, trains, schedules and assigns daily tasks of student greenhouse workers.
